Shadowsocks加速BBR是一种优化网络传输速度的方法,通过结合Shadowsocks和BBR来加快数据传输速度,提高用户的网络体验。本文将详细介绍Shadowsocks加速BBR的原理、安装步骤、配置方法以及常见问题解决。
原理介绍
- Shadowsocks是一种基于Socks5代理的隧道工具,可以加密网络流量并且实现代理转发,保护用户的隐私安全。
- BBR是Google开发的一种拥塞控制算法,能够有效地提高网络吞吐量和降低延迟。
- 结合Shadowsocks和BBR,可以在保证数据安全性的同时,提升网络连接速度和稳定性。
安装步骤
安装Shadowsocks和启用BBR加速需要经过以下步骤:
- 在服务器上安装Shadowsocks服务端。
- 在客户端设备上安装Shadowsocks客户端。
- 配置Shadowsocks客户端连接服务器。
- 开启服务器端的BBR加速。
配置方法
针对不同操作系统,配置Shadowsocks和BBR加速的方法略有不同,一般配置步骤如下:
-
服务器端配置
- 安装Shadowsocks服务端软件。
- 修改配置文件,设置端口号、密码等信息。
- 启用BBR加速。
-
客户端配置
- 安装Shadowsocks客户端软件。
- 配置服务器IP、端口号、密码等信息。
- 启用代理设置。
常见问题解决
在使用Shadowsocks加速BBR过程中,可能会遇到一些常见问题,以下是一些解决方法:
-
无法连接服务器
- 检查服务器端口是否正确开放。
- 检查客户端配置是否准确。
-
速度慢
- 尝试更换服务器节点。
- 检查网络是否畅通。
-
频繁断线
- 检查服务器端口占用情况。
- 调整服务器防火墙设置。
FAQ
如何安装Shadowsocks服务端?
安装Shadowsocks服务端可以通过以下步骤:
- 在服务器上安装Python环境。
- 使用pip安装Shadowsocks。
- 配置Shadowsocks服务端。
如何启用BBR加速?
启用BBR加速可以通过以下步骤:
- 检查系统内核是否支持BBR。
- 修改系统配置,启用BBR。
如何配置Shadowsocks客户端连接服务器?
配置Shadowsocks客户端连接服务器需要填写服务器IP、端口号、密码等信息。
如何解决Shadowsocks连接速度慢的问题?
可以尝试更换服务器节点或检查网络状况来提高连接速度。
正文完